How do I PIVOT results in SQL?
SQL Server PIVOT operator rotates a table-valued expression.
...
You follow these steps to make a query a pivot table:
...
You follow these steps to make a query a pivot table:
- First, select a base dataset for pivoting.
- Second, create a temporary result by using a derived table or common table expression (CTE)
- Third, apply the PIVOT operator.
Can we use pivot in SQL?
Pivot in SQL is used when we want to transfer data from row level to column level and Unpivot in SQL is used when we want to convert data from column level to row level. PIVOT and UNPIVOT relational operators are used to generate a multidimensional reporting.How do you write a pivot query?
To write a pivot query, follow these steps.
...
Create a new SQL query and edit its source.
...
Create a new SQL query and edit its source.
- Select (Admin) > Go To Module > Query.
- Select a schema. In our example, we used the assay schema, specifically "assay. ...
- Click Create New Query.
- Name it and confirm the correct query/table is selected. ...
- Click Create and Edit Source.
How do I pivot two values in SQL?
You gotta change the name of columns for next Pivot Statement. You can use aggregate of pv3 to sum and group by the column you need. The key point here is that you create new category values by appending 1 or 2 to the end. Without doing this, the pivot query won't work properly.What is pivoting in SQL and what is the purpose for pivoting?
In SQL, Pivot and Unpivot are relational operators that are used to transform one table into another in order to achieve more simpler view of table. Conventionally we can say that Pivot operator converts the rows data of the table into the column data.SQL Query - Convert data from Rows to Columns | Pivot
How do I PIVOT data in MySQL?
Pivoting data by means of tools (dbForge Studio for MySQL)
- Add the table as a data source for the 'Pivot Table' representation of the document. ...
- Specify a column the values of which will be rows. ...
- Specify a column the values of which will be columns. ...
- Specify a column, the values of which will be the data.
How do I PIVOT columns to rows in SQL?
In SQL Server you can use the PIVOT function to transform the data from rows to columns: select Firstname, Amount, PostalCode, LastName, AccountNumber from ( select value, columnname from yourtable ) d pivot ( max(value) for columnname in (Firstname, Amount, PostalCode, LastName, AccountNumber) ) piv; See Demo.How do I PIVOT multiple columns?
To have multiple columns:
- Click in one of the cells of your pivot table.
- Click your right mouse button and select Pivot table Options in the context menu, this will open a form with tabs.
- Click on the tab Display and tag the check box Classic Pivot table layout.
Can we use multiple PIVOT in SQL?
To perform multi aggregate pivot we need to introduce a PIVOT operator per aggregation. The IN clause of the PIVOT operator accepts only a hard-coded, comma-separated list of spreading element values. In the situations when the values are not known, we use dynamic sql to construct the query.Can we use PIVOT without aggregate function in SQL Server?
The answer is no: PIVOT requires aggregation.How do you PIVOT?
Create a PivotTable in Excel for Windows
- Select the cells you want to create a PivotTable from. ...
- Select Insert > PivotTable.
- This will create a PivotTable based on an existing table or range. ...
- Choose where you want the PivotTable report to be placed. ...
- Click OK.
How do I store a pivot table in SQL?
Creating a SQL Server PIVOT table query with an unknown number of columns is exactly one such case. EXECUTE sp_executesql @query; The idea of this approach is as follows: We'll declare a variable where to store all column names (@columns), and the variable where to store the complete query (@query)What is PIVOT in SQL w3schools?
PIVOT rotates a table-valued expression by turning the unique values from one column in the expression into multiple columns in the output.How do I create a dynamic pivot table?
Create a dynamic Pivot Table by using the OFFSET function
- Enter a name for the range in the Name box;
- Copy the below formula into the Refers to box; =OFFSET('dynamic pivot with table'!$A$1,0,0,COUNTA('dynamic pivot with table'!$A:$A),COUNTA('dynamic pivot with table'!$1:$1))
- Click the OK button.
How do I create a dynamic pivot table in MySQL?
If you already know which columns to create in pivot table, you can use a CASE statement to create a pivot table. However, to create dynamic pivot tables in MySQL, we use GROUP_CONCAT function to dynamically transpose rows to columns, as shown below.What is PIVOT function?
Pivot was first introduced in Apache Spark 1.6 as a new DataFrame feature that allows users to rotate a table-valued expression by turning the unique values from one column into individual columns. The Apache Spark 2.4 release extends this powerful functionality of pivoting data to our SQL users as well.Can you pivot 2 columns in SQL?
Multiple rows can be converted into multiple columns by applying both UNPIVOT and PIVOT operators to the result. The PIVOT operator is used on the obtained result to convert this single column into multiple rows.How do I convert multiple rows to multiple columns in SQL?
“convert multiple columns to ROws in sql server” Code Answer
- select *
- from yourTable.
- unpivot (
- Value.
- for NewCol in (Value1, Value2, Value3,Value4, Value5)
- ) up.
-
How do I create a PivotTable in SQL Server?
SQL Server PIVOT operator rotates a table-valued expression.
...
You follow these steps to make a query a pivot table:
...
You follow these steps to make a query a pivot table:
- First, select a base dataset for pivoting.
- Second, create a temporary result by using a derived table or common table expression (CTE)
- Third, apply the PIVOT operator.
How do you pivot multiple rows?
Pivot Table from Multiple Consolidation Ranges
- To open the PivotTable and PivotChart Wizard, select any cell on a worksheet, then press Alt+D, then press P. ...
- Click Multiple consolidation ranges, then click Next.
- Click "I will create the Page Fields", then click Next.
- Select each range, and click Add.
Can we use multiple aggregate functions in pivot in SQL?
It is a common question that t-sql developers ask, to get the output of at least two aggregate functions in the SQL pivot table columns. Of course it is not possible to combine two different values resulting from two aggregate functions only in a single column.How do I display a column value in a row in SQL?
SET @sql = CONCAT('SELECT Meeting_id, ', @sql, ' FROM Meeting WHERE <condition> GROUP BY Meeting_id'); Similarly, you can also apply JOINS in your SQL query while you display row values as columns in MySQL. After you convert row to column in MySQL, you can use a charting tool to plot the result in a table.How do I display a row in SQL?
To select rows using selection symbols for character or graphic data, use the LIKE keyword in a WHERE clause, and the underscore and percent sign as selection symbols. You can create multiple row conditions, and use the AND, OR, or IN keywords to connect the conditions.What are aggregate function in SQL?
An aggregate function performs a calculation on a set of values, and returns a single value. Except for COUNT(*) , aggregate functions ignore null values. Aggregate functions are often used with the GROUP BY clause of the SELECT statement.
← Previous question
Whats the hardest stage of parenting?
Whats the hardest stage of parenting?
Next question →
How many horses finished Grand National 2022?
How many horses finished Grand National 2022?